Lipton Tea To Go Featured In Power Wing Display
BJ's is using this 32 ct. Lipton Tea To Go one-piece power wing display which replaced a five piece conventional display. This unit has less square footage as compared to the conventional display.
The display’s one-piece construction helped to reduce transportation costs. E flute was used to replace B flute and coupled with the display’s reduced square footage, greatly reducing the weight of the display.
This was the first Power Wing Display in BJ’s and it sold a significant amount of Tea To Go. This power wing display was created for Unilever by McLean Packaging Corp., a Pennsauken, NJ-based point-of-purchase display firm.
Red Truck Wines Offers Three Case Display
This versatile three case display extends the Red Truck brand with its colorful truck, to the retail floor. The use of corrugate and flooding the design of the Sonoma blue sky promoted the striking look and feel, while providing a low cost display.
The display is designed with removable shelves so the display could fit in small footprints where larger displays could not be used. The case cards were interchangeable, with headlights lit, with blinking LED lights for impact. The unit is printed 4 colors with an overall UV finish.
The Red Truck Wines Three Case Display was created by Packaging Arts, a Mare Island, CA-based point-of-purchase display firm.
Labatt Features Alexander Keith’s Pub Sign
Labatt is providing on-premise locations with this Alexander Keith's Double Sided Pub Sign.
Labatt wanted to replicate a real slatted wooden sign so that the brand image could be seen from both sides. This sign is made from birch plywood and is routed both front and back to replicate slats. The sign requires about 2' of horizontal wall space and juts out to proudly showcase the four color process Alexander Keith’s logo.
This design also has an additional sign that hangs on the bottom and states “Proud Purveyer” which adds dimensional interest to the sign. This display was created for Labatt by Heritage Sign & Display, a Nesquehoning, PA-based p.o.p. display firm.

Power Wing/Floor Display Promotes Listerine Whitening Brand
The Listerine Brand has entered the teeth whitening category.
This flexible power wing and floor display is designed to convey an upscale image and to be pilfer resistant, yet still easy to shop.
The display provides informational brochures. The product is hidden behind a graphic panel, yet easily dispensed through two chutes. The display features a combination of vacuum-forming and litho-mounted corrugated. The display base is 4 color flexo printed.
The display graphic panel is 7 color printed and UV coated with holographic hot stamping. This display was created for Listerine by Henschel-Steinau, (www.hspop.com), an Englewood, NJ-based point-of-purchase display firm.

Johnson & Johnson Zyrtec Tower
Johnson & Johnson wanted a display to serve as a permanent home for the entire Zyrtec line in the food trade. This display holds a large amount of Zyrtec product in a limited footprint of only 2.5 feet x 2 feet. The unit is mobile with casters, with a dramatic 3-dimensional pre-print vacuum-formed Zyrtec logo. The side panels feature lifestyle graphics from the television campaign. The unit ships pre-packed and is easy to put together. Because many injection molded parts were used, most of the display snaps together for easy assembly. The Zyrtec Tower was created by Henschel-Steinau, Inc., 300 Grand Avenue, Englewood, NJ 07631.

Clorox Floor Display and Dispenser
The Clorox Disinfecting Wipes Retail Dispenser Stand is a branded, customized, dispenser that allows consumers to disinfect their shopping carts as they enter the store. The injection-molded dispenser holds a special 500-count role of wipes specifically created for the stand. The unit provides a valuable service to customers that reinforces the brand and demonstrates the product's key attributes. Clorox worked closely with the Cornerstone Display Group on all aspects of the project, including development, engineering and production of the large dispenser which can also be used as a wall-mounted unit. The Clorox Floor Display and Dispenser was created by Cornerstone Display Group, Inc., 13834 Del Sur Street, San Fernando, CA 91340.

Bargain Books Speed Table
This Display Speed Table is a very popular stock display for the Supermarket Industry. The SD 119 Medium speed Table, measures 36 wide x 24" deep x 30" High. The same unit is also available in a compact 25" x 22" footprint. The display was custom printed with the sales message "Bargain Books" It is printed solid yellow using a stock printing mat, and overprinted with the red "Bargain Books" sales message. Any sales message may be custom printed in the same manner. The display, produced by Alpak Display Group, is made from 100% recyclable corrugated. The inks and varnish are all water-based, and are also 100% recyclable.The “Bargain Books” Speed Table display was created by Alpak Display Group, 575 N. Midland Avenue, Saddle Brook, NJ 07663.
